What the public record says about a leak adjustment
Aquarion’s customer-care material instructs customers to compare current CCF usage with the same billing period and the usage history shown on the statement, then investigate dripping fixtures or hidden leaks. Connecticut tariff rules allow a one-time adjustment for an undetectable leak when billed usage is at least three times the average for the same billing periods over the prior three years; the customer must repair the condition and submit the request under the applicable division’s rules. Because the utility now operates under the Aquarion Water Authority, the current portal or customer-service team should confirm required invoices, receipts, deadlines, and the final credit math.
Stop the loss
Shut off the failing fixture or supply and arrange a qualified repair.
Keep proof
Save dated invoices, parts receipts, photographs, and meter readings.
Request review
Submit the request promptly and keep paying any undisputed amount.
